I have created one jquery jstree and it's working fine. Now the problem is how to get the the checked nodes details.
For Creating JStree The code is:
$(function () {
$(#tree).jstree({
json_data : {
data : [
{data:pe_opensourcescanning,id:0,pId:-1,children: [{data:tags,id:30,pid:0},{data:branches,id:29,pid:0},{data:trunk,id:1,pid:0,children:[{data:import-export,id:28,pid:1},{data:custom_development,id:12,pid:1},{data:Connectors,id:7,pid:1},{data:support,id:6,pid:1},{data:Installation-Configuration,id:5,pid:1},{data:backup,id:2,pid:1}]}]}
]
},
plugins : [ themes, json_data, checkbox, ui ]
}).bind(select_node.jstree, function (e, data) { alert(data.rslt.obj.data(id)); });
Now while getting checked nodes i need all the attributes values for those checked elements. Say like for tags the json object looks like {data:tags,id:30,pid:0}, so if user select tag i need the value of data And id. i have tried to write some code but unfortunately that is not working.
Getting Checked Nodes.
$(# +div2.childNodes[i].id).jstree(get_checked,null,true).each
(function () {
alert(this.data);
alert(this.id);
});
